Edvige Origin and Meaning

The name Edvige is a girl's name of Italian origin.

Edvige is the Italian form of Hedwig, a name with Germanic origins meaning 'battle' or 'combat' (from 'hadu') and 'war' (from 'wig'), essentially translating to 'female warrior' or 'battle maiden.' This powerful name has historical significance as it was borne by Saint Hedwig of Silesia, a medieval duchess known for her charitable works. Edvige maintains a dignified, classical sound while being relatively uncommon in English-speaking countries. The name carries a sense of strength, resilience, and nobility. In Italy, it has maintained modest usage throughout the centuries, though it's generally considered traditional rather than contemporary. Famous People Named Edvige

  • Edvige Antonia Albina Maino
    birth name of Sonia Gandhi, Italian,Indian politician, widow of Prime Minister Rajiv Gandhi
  • Edvige Carboni
    Italian venerable figure known for ecstasies and angelic visions
  • Edvige Maria Valcarenghi
    birth name of Bice Valerian, Italian actress
  • Edvige Giunta
    Italian,American writer, educator, and literary critic
